ProductsServer Desktop & Workstation Developer Subscriptions Satellite OpenStack Platform For IBM POWER For SAP Business Applications Management For Scientific ComputingExtended Update Support High Availability High Performance Network Load Balancer Resilient Storage Scalable File System Smart Management Extended Lifecycle SupportA-MQ Accelerate Automate Integrate Application Platform BPM Suite BRMS JBoss community or Red Hat JBoss Middleware Data Grid Data Virtualization Developer Studio Portfolio Edition Fuse Fuse Service Works Operations Network Portal Web Framework Kit Web Server
SolutionsWhy Red Hat Why open hybrid cloud? The new IT Public cloud Cloud resource library Private cloud Infrastructure-as-a-Service (IaaS) Platform-as-a-Service (PaaS) Cloud applications and workloadsSolaris to Red Hat Enterprise Linux Migration overview Migrate from your UNIX platform How to migrate to Red Hat Enterprise Linux Upgrade to the latest Red Hat Enterprise Linux release Red Hat JBoss Middleware Benefits of migrating to Red Hat Enterprise Linux Migration services Start a conversation with Red Hat
TrainingPopular and new courses Red Hat JBoss Administration curriculum Core System Administration curriculum Red Hat JBoss Middleware development curriculum Advanced System Administration curriculum Linux Development curriculum Cloud Computing, Virtualization, and Storage curriculum
ConsultingSOA and integration Business process management Cloud and virtualization Custom Software Development Enterprise Data and Storage Systems management Migrations
Red Hat JBoss Fuse with Red Hat JBoss A-MQ and Camel (JB439)
Understand the Apache ServiceMix kernel, Apache ActiveMQ (JMS broker), and Apache Camel.
Red Hat® JBoss® Fuse with Red Hat JBoss A-MQ and Camel (JB439) is a 5-day course that gives Java™ developers and architects an understanding of the Apache ServiceMix kernel, Apache ActiveMQ (Java Messaging Service broker), and Apache Camel.
Learn the skills you need to develop and implement enterprise integration patterns (EIP) using Camel, and see how to deploy EIPs in Red Hat JBoss Fuse—an enterprise service buse (ESB) built on Apache ServiceMix. In addition, learn how to use Red Hat JBoss A-MQ—a messaging platform based on Apache Camel.
Specific topics addressed in this course:
- Core concepts of OSGi-based deployment and design.
- How to rapidly implement, test, and debug EIPs.
- Overview of advanced EIPs.
- Fundamentals of message-oriented middleware (MOM), JMS concepts, and enhancements to JMS by Red Hat JbossA-MQ.
- Numerous broker topologies.
- Performance-tuning techniques.
- Configuration management using Fabric.
Hands-on lab exercises will reinforce many of the product capabilities (for all three products).
Course content summary
- Red Hat JBoss A-MQ: JMS, Red Hat JBoss A-MQ enhancements, broker networks, Fuse Fabric
- Camel: EIP solutions, key components, custom, threading
- Red Hat JBoss Fuse: Provisioning, OSGi concepts
Read the entire course outline for more details.
Onsite training solutions offer flexibility and cost-effective training options whether at your offices, our training venues, or hosted in a virtual environment.
Length:5 Days ,
Training units: 14
- Java developers and architects who need to learn how to implement EIPs using Camel, as well as how to use the messaging capabilities of Red Hat JBoss A-MQ (ActiveMQ).
- Integration system managers who need to configure and maintain networks of brokers and enterprise service bus (ESB) instances using features of Fuse Fabric.
- Understanding of Java, including Java developments tools (i.e. Ant, Maven, and Eclipse) and of the Spring Framework
- Basic knowledge of and experience with Apache Maven